José Antonio Moreno, researcher at Laboratorios Ordesa: “The PCB allows us to be part of an innovation ecosystem with which we share the mission of improving lives.”

The R&D&I centre of Laboratorios Ordesa, located at the Barcelona Science Park since 2007, carries out research projects focused on infant nutrition and nutrition science. This sustained research activity enables the company to continue offering nutritional supplements and products tailored to the different stages of life, with the aim of contributing to the improvement of human health and well-being.

At present, the pharmaceutical company’s preclinical research focuses on the development of new functional ingredients and advanced formulations aimed at immune health, with a particular emphasis on the pediatric population. In this context, Laboratorios Ordesa actively participates in clinical studies and national and international research programs, allowing it to position itself at the forefront of scientific knowledge in its field.

A recent example of this line of work is a study led by Ordesa’s R&D&I team that identified two probiotic strains capable of attenuating inflammation during pregnancy, with potential preventive effects against infection-induced preterm birth. The study, published in the journal Nutrients, opens the door to a new strategy based on bacterial compounds to modulate the maternal immune response and protect fetal health.

According to José Antonio Moreno, researcher, project manager, and Head of the Basic Research Area at Laboratorios Ordesa, being part of the Barcelona Science Park allows them “to be part of a unique innovation ecosystem, surrounded by research centres, universities, and biotechnology companies with which we share the same mission: advancing science to continue improving lives.”
